FileSystem.SetAttr(String, FileAttribute) 메서드
정의
중요
일부 정보는 릴리스되기 전에 상당 부분 수정될 수 있는 시험판 제품과 관련이 있습니다. Microsoft는 여기에 제공된 정보에 대해 어떠한 명시적이거나 묵시적인 보증도 하지 않습니다.
파일에 대한 특성 정보를 설정합니다. 이 My 기능은 파일 I/O 작업 SetAttr에서 생산성과 성능을 제공합니다. 자세한 내용은 FileSystem를 참조하세요.
public:
static void SetAttr(System::String ^ PathName, Microsoft::VisualBasic::FileAttribute Attributes);
public static void SetAttr(string PathName, Microsoft.VisualBasic.FileAttribute Attributes);
static member SetAttr : string * Microsoft.VisualBasic.FileAttribute -> unit
Public Sub SetAttr (PathName As String, Attributes As FileAttribute)
매개 변수
- PathName
- String
필수 사항입니다. 파일 이름을 지정하는 문자열 식입니다.
PathName 는 디렉터리 또는 폴더 및 드라이브를 포함할 수 있습니다.
- Attributes
- FileAttribute
필수 사항입니다. 합계가 파일 특성을 지정하는 상수 또는 숫자 식입니다.
예외
Attribute 형식이 잘못되었습니다.
예제
이 예제에서는 함수를 SetAttr 사용하여 파일에 대한 특성을 설정합니다.
' Set hidden attribute.
SetAttr("TESTFILE", vbHidden)
' Set hidden and read-only attributes.
SetAttr("TESTFILE", vbHidden Or vbReadOnly)
설명
열려 있는 파일의 특성을 설정하려고 하면 런타임 오류가 발생합니다.
Attributes 인수 열거형 값은 다음과 같습니다.
| Value | 상수 | Description |
|---|---|---|
Normal |
vbNormal |
기본값입니다. |
ReadOnly |
vbReadOnly |
읽기 전용입니다. |
Hidden |
vbHidden |
숨겨진. |
System |
vbSystem |
시스템 파일. |
Volume |
vbVolume |
볼륨 레이블 |
Directory |
vbDirectory |
디렉터리 또는 폴더. |
Archive |
vbArchive |
마지막 백업 이후 파일이 변경되었습니다. |
Alias |
vbAlias |
파일의 이름은 다릅니다. |
메모
이러한 열거형은 Visual Basic 언어로 지정됩니다. 이름은 실제 값 대신 코드의 어디에서나 사용할 수 있습니다.